American Writers and Artists Institute · AWAI · direct response lineage since 1997

AWAI Copywriter Bootcamp

Direct descendant of the Agora and Bencivenga school. Heavy on long-form direct response, control-style sales letters, and the actual mechanics Halbert and Schwartz taught. The sticker price is the lowest in this list and the refund policy is the most generous. Watch-out: the platform UX is dated and the upsell ladder is real. The fundamentals, however, are intact in a way no modern marketing course matches.

Is copywriting still a good career in 2026?
Yes, and the data has not really moved. Working copywriters still command $5k-$50k per project for sales pages and long-form direct response, and retainer rates have held. The catch is that AI has flattened the bottom of the market: anyone selling generic web copy at $200 a page is competing with a free model. The current winners specialize, lean into voice and offer architecture, and write for businesses where one good email moves real money. Realistic timeline: 6-18 months from first course to consistent client work.

What’s the difference between direct response copywriting and brand or content copywriting?
Direct response copywriting (AWAI, Copy School, Copy Posse) writes to ask for a specific action: buy this, click here, opt in. It uses controls, A/B tests, and sales pages, and is judged on conversion. Brand and content copywriting (Filthy Rich Writer, agency tracks) writes to position a company, set a tone, or build awareness over time. It is judged on lift, recall, and feel. Different jobs, different metrics, different rates. Pick your side before paying for any course.

Can you really make money copywriting in 2026?
Some students do, most don’t. Realistic data: roughly 10-15% of students who finish a serious course land paid copy work in their first six months, 5-8% scale to consistent monthly client revenue, and around 1% reach the six-figure case-study outcomes that get marketed. The biggest predictor is not the course. it is whether the student writes consistently for 6-12 months and ships work clients can pay for, instead of polishing portfolio pieces nobody asked for.
